Celebrity Workouts Ab Workouts Leg Workouts Total-Body Workouts Arms Workouts … WebFeb 26, 2024 · Wait 10 minutes. A protein first approach doesn’t mean you have to wait an hour between eating sides. Focus on enjoying protein and veggies for the first ten minutes of your meal and then incorporate a serving of your favorite carbohydrate-rich side. For example, eat steak and salad first and then start on your baked potato.
